BREAKING! Alex Ekwueme Is Dead

Former Vice President Dr. Alex Ifeanyichukwu Ekwueme is dead.

He passed on Sunday, 19th November 2017 at 10:00 pm in a London clinic.

Igwe of Oko, HRH Prof Laz Ekwueme confirmed this in a terse message announcing the peaceful passage early hours of Monday morning.

Until his death, he was the patriarch of the Ekwueme family of Oko, Anambra State.

Recall that Ekwueme was flown to the United Kingdom last week after he collapsed in his Enugu home and was admitted into Memfys Neurosurgery Hospital, Enugu.

He was offered to be flown abroad by President Muhammadu Buhari for further treatment.
